色婷婷狠狠18禁久久YY,CHINESE性内射高清国产,国产女人18毛片水真多1,国产AV在线观看

mysql如何導出ftl文件格式

錢艷冰2年前7瀏覽0評論

MySQL是一款流行的關系型數據庫管理系統,它能夠儲存大量數據,提供高效的數據存取方式,并支持動態生成報表文件。但是,MySQL并沒有內置導出ftl文件格式的功能。在這篇文章中,我們將介紹如何使用MySQL導出ftl文件格式的數據。

首先,在MySQL中需要安裝額外的插件和工具,才能夠支持導出ftl文件格式的數據。其中最常用的便是導出工具Freemarker。接下來我們就開始學習Freemarker的使用。

#引入freemarker包
import freemarker.template.Configuration;
import freemarker.template.DefaultObjectWrapper;
import freemarker.template.Template;
try {
//創建Freemarker的Configuration對象
Configuration cfg = new Configuration();
//設置模板加在路徑
cfg.setClassForTemplateLoading(YourClass.class,"/templates");
cfg.setObjectWrapper(new DefaultObjectWrapper());
//獲取模板
Template template = cfg.getTemplate("ftl_template.ftl","UTF-8");
//構造數據模型
Maproot = new HashMap();
root.put("name","freemarker");
//合并模板和數據模型
Writer out = new OutputStreamWriter(new FileOutputStream("output.xml"));
template.process(root,out);
out.flush();
} catch(Exception e) {
e.printStackTrace();
}

在代碼中,我們首先引入了freemarker包,并實例化了Configuration對象。然后我們設置模板加載路徑,構造數據模型,最后將數據模型與ftl模板合并,生成xml格式的文件。

由此可見,使用MySQL導出ftl文件格式的數據并不復雜。與其他文件格式相比,ftl文件具有更加人性化的語法結構和豐富的功能。對于需要生成可讀性更好、修改方便的報表的開發人員來說,ftl格式是一種非常好的選擇。